pCEP4-PTH质粒对蛋鸡生产性能、蛋壳质量及代谢的调控效应研究  

Effects of Production Performance,Eggshell Quality and Metabolism Modulation by Injecting pCEP4-PTH Plasmid into Layers

摘  要:试验选用56周龄新扬州鸡产蛋鸡150只,随机分为3个处理,每个处理5个重复,各重复10只。研究经腿肌注射0,200,400μg鸡甲状旁腺素(pCEP4-PTH)基因质粒对蛋鸡生产性能、蛋壳质量、血液部分激素和代谢物浓度的影响。结果表明:pCEP4-PTH基因质粒能提高蛋鸡产蛋率,与对照组相比,200μg组和400μg组分别提高4.70%(P<0.05)、5.83%(P<0.05),400μg组料蛋比显著降低(P<0.05),200μg组破软壳蛋率显著低于对照组(P<0.05);200μg注射量可显著改善蛋比重、蛋壳强度和蛋壳比例(P<0.05),400μg注射量对蛋壳质量各参数影响不显著(P>0.05);各组间血钙、血磷及碱性磷酸酶差异不显著(P>0.05);200μg和400μg组甲状旁腺素(PTH)水平均显著升高(P<0.05),且注射400μg时达到极显著水平(P<0.01),注射400μg pCEP4-PTH基因质粒时降钙素(CT)和雌二醇(E2)显著升高(P<0.05);两试验组骨钙素(BGP)与对照组间差异不显著(P>0.05)。蛋鸡肌肉注射200μg pCEP4-PTH质粒生产性能和蛋壳质量最佳。One hundred and fifty 56-week-old New Yangzhou layers were randomly divided into three groups,each group had five repeats,and each repeat had 10 birds.Effects of injecting pCEP4-PTH gene plasmid into the crural muscle of layers with the dose of 0μg,200 μg and 400 μg on production performance,eggshell quality,serum hormone and metabolites levels were studied.The results showed that pCEP4-PTH gene plasmid enhanced the laying rate by 4.70%(P<0.05),5.83%(P<0.05) in 200 μg treatment and 400 μg treatment,and feed/egg ratio significantly decreased in 400 μg treatment(P<0.05),soft-shell egg ratio in 200 μg treatment was significantly lower than that of the control group(P<0.05);injecting dose of 200 μg might obviously improve egg proportion,eggshell strength and eggshell weight percentage(P<0.05),injecting 400 μg dose might not affect eggshell quality parameters obviously(P>0.05);there was no difference in blood calcium,phosphours and AKP among three treatments(P>0.05);in 200 μg and 400 μg treatments,the level of PTH increased significantly(P<0.05),and in 400 μg dose it increased extremely significantly(P<0.01);injecting dose of 400 μg could increase CT and E2 level(P<0.05),BGP in the two treatments was not significant compared with the control group(P>0.05).Production performance and the eggshell quality were the best when injecting dose was 200 μg pCEP4-PTH plasmid.
